About Sierra County, CA
Sierra County is a county in California with a population of 2,731. It ranks #57 among counties in California by population. The median age is 56.0, older than the national median. The population is 49.5% male and 50.5% female.
The median household income in Sierra County is $60,000, below the US median of $74,580. 9.1% of residents live below the federal poverty level. Home values sit at a median of $334,100, with monthly rent averaging $1,181. The homeownership rate of 78.3% is higher than the national rate of 64.8%.
Educational attainment in Sierra County reflects 24.4% of adults 25 and older holding a bachelor's degree or higher, below the national average of 34.3%. Roughly 13.0% of workers primarily work from home, similar to the national work-from-home rate of 14.2%. The average commute is 29.5 minutes each way.
Sierra County Population History (2010-2024)
The county of Sierra County had a population of 3,220 in 2010 and 3,113 in 2024, a -3.3% growth over 14 years. The peak was 3,298 in 2021. Average annual growth rate: -0.20%.
